Well, he could be right, stress issues could be the underlying reason (or anxiety, fear, pain, etc), as the sweat glands (mainly eccrine is of pertinence) are under control of the sympathetic nervous system and thus norepinephrine. It's interesting, however, though the SNS controls sweating, it's mediated by acetylcholine. Both anti-cholinergics and/or sympatholytics are used to treat clinically significant excessive sweating..
